Notes
- His former neighbor was Capitán Drantner (Pedro Martinez), he was his inspiration and the first person who encouraged him to begin his training.
- He had a background sports in boxing however his passion for lucha libre was bigger.
- He began to train at the Gimnasio de Mexicali under the tutelage of El Siete Vidas. Years later he continued his training with Príncipe Negro.
- His first ring character was El Puma del Ring he choose that character because he is a big fan of the Pumas de la UNAM soccer team.
- His professional wrestling debut was against Pequeño Traidor & Killer Dog.
- He was an idol at the now disappeared Arena Independencia in Mexicali, Baja California.
- After his mask loss he wrestled as Puma del Ring unmasked for a while until. He got the name Super Sol to wrestle in Las Fiestas del Sol (Annual fairs celebrated in Mexicali).
- He also portrayed a rudo character, El Espanto de San Felipe.
- Besides of his in ring career he also is a Trainer and had assisted local promoters.
- His signature move is the Corner Tope Suicida he is the only wrestler from Baja California who performs this dive.
Accomplishments
He had been awarded with several of recognitions by the Honorable Comisión de Box y Lucha de Mexicali in the following categories:
- Opener of the Year
- Match of the Year Super Sol vs La Rata Negra
- Upper Midcard of the Year
- Return of the Year
- Tecnico of the Year

Luchas de Apuestas Record
Date | Apuesta | Winner(s) | Loser(s) | Arena and/or Place |
---|---|---|---|---|
1990s | mask | Corsario Negro | Puma del Ring | Arena Independencia - Mexicali, Baja California |
1990s | mask | Cowboy | El Espanto de San Felipe | ? |
1990s | mask | Pzayko | Super Sol | Arena Nacionalista - Mexicali, Baja California |
??/??/?? | hair | Angel Diablo | Super Sol | Arena Nacionalista - Mexicali, Baja California |
??/??/?? | hair | Rey Cobra (Mexicali) | Super Sol | ? |
??/??/?? | hair | Super Sol | Nahual | Arena Nacionalista - Mexicali, Baja California |
06/??/?? | hair | Vampiro Jr. | Super Sol | Arena Coliseo Mexicali - Mexicali, Baja California |
12/02/09 | hair (1) | Super Sol | Genio Del Aire | Arena Coliseo Mexicali - Mexicali, Baja California |
17/03/11 | hair | Rey Cobra (Mexicali) | Super Sol | Nueva Arena Mexicali, Baja California |
(1) Super Sol's retirement was also on the line |
